Bret Michaels’ cellphone stolen during New Hampshire gig

HAMPTON, N.H. – Ex-Poison frontman Bret Michaels says two thieves stole his cellphone while he was onstage during a recent performance in New Hampshire.

A post on Michaels’ Facebook page on Friday said the phone and other electronics were taken from the rocker’s dressing room during a concert at Hampton Beach Casino Ballroom on Sept. 1.

The post included an image of the two suspects and said that the items could be returned within 24 hours, “no questions asked.”

After the deadline passed, a second post stated that the culprits would be charged with criminal trespassing and felony theft of property if they didn’t return the items to Hampton police.

Police say Michaels hasn’t filed a formal complaint.

Attempts to reach Michaels and Casino Ballroom officials were not returned.
